Eigenvalues nonconvergence


User submitted a matrix that throws NonconvergenceException when computing eigenvalues. The matrix is 276 X 276, so I won't attach it here, but it should become part of test suite.
Closed Sep 10, 2015 at 6:11 AM by ichbin


ichbin wrote Aug 19, 2015 at 8:54 PM

138 of the eigenvalues are zero and QR algorithm is known to have problems with highly degenerate eigenvalues. Issue can be resolved by isolating "cheap" eigenvalues before QR algorithm. Cheap eigenvalues are those that can be brought on to the diagonal simply by permuting indexes.

wrote Sep 10, 2015 at 6:11 AM

Resolved with changeset 73356.